집 >데이터 베이스 >MySQL 튜토리얼 >MySQL my.cnf 파일에서 \'이전 그룹 없이 발견된 옵션\' 오류를 수정하는 방법은 무엇입니까?
MySQL my.cnf 파일: "이전 그룹 없이 옵션을 찾았습니다" 오류 해결
"이전 그룹 없이 옵션을 찾았습니다" 오류가 발생하는 경우 mysql -u root -p를 통해 원격 MySQL 데이터베이스에 연결하는 것은 실망스러울 수 있습니다. 이 오류는 일반적으로 my.cnf 파일의 구성 문제로 인해 발생합니다.
my.cnf 파일에는 MySQL 서버 설정이 포함되어 있습니다. 이 오류를 해결하려면 구성 옵션이 파일 내에 올바르게 그룹화되어 있는지 확인해야 합니다. 귀하의 경우 파일 시작 부분에 [mysqld] 헤더가 없다는 것이 문제입니다.
해결책:
[mysqld]
sudo mysqld stop sudo mysqld start
이 단계를 수행한 후 my.cnf 파일은 다음과 유사해야 합니다.
[mysqld] user = mysql socket = /var/run/mysqld/mysqld.sock port = 3306 basedir = /usr datadir = /var/lib/mysql tmpdir = /tmp bind-address = 0.0.0.0 key_buffer = 16M max_allowed_packet = 16M thread_stack = 192K thread_cache_size = 8 myisam-recover = BACKUP query_cache_limit = 1M query_cache_size = 16M log_error = /var/log/mysql/error.log expire_logs_days = 10 max_binlog_size = 100M [client] port = 3306 socket = /var/run/mysqld/mysqld.sock [mysqld_safe] socket = /var/run/mysqld/mysqld.sock nice = 0 [mysqldump] quick quote-names max_allowed_packet = 16M [mysql] [isamchk] key_buffer = 16M
이러한 변경 사항을 적용하면 MySQL은 "Found" 옵션이 발생하지 않고 성공적으로 시작됩니다. 원격 연결 시도 시 이전 그룹 없음" 오류가 발생했습니다.
위 내용은 MySQL my.cnf 파일에서 \'이전 그룹 없이 발견된 옵션\' 오류를 수정하는 방법은 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!